The AED analyzes your pulseless and apneic patient's cardiac rhythm and advises that a shock is NOT indicated. You should:

A) assess for a pulse for no more than 10 seconds.
B) resume CPR, starting with chest compressions.
C) open the patient's airway and check for breathing.
D) reanalyze the cardiac rhythm for positive confirmation.


Ans: B) resume CPR, starting with chest compressions.
